David Center for the American Revolution Research Fellowships for International Scholars

Research fellowship for international scholars to study the American Revolution and Founding Era (1750-1820) using APS Library & Museum collections or other U.S. archives.

Deadline
March 2, 2026
Award amount
$5,000
Eligibility
Scholars based outside the United States; Holders of the Ph.D. or its equivalent; Ph.D. candidates who have passed their preliminary examinations; Degreed independent scholars without current academic affiliation
Requirements
Demonstrated need to use APS Library & Museum resources; Research must relate to the American Revolution and Founding Era (1750-1820)
Application materials
Cover letter; Curriculum vitae; Research proposal (2 pages double-spaced); Two confidential letters of reference
How to apply
Submit all application materials online by the deadline
Important dates
Deadline: March 2, 2026 at 11:59 PM Eastern Time; Fellowship period: June 1, 2026 to May 31, 2027
